Creating a Calming Atmosphere

The bathroom is a space for relaxation. Nature-inspired accents can greatly enhance this feeling. Incorporate natural light by keeping windows unobstructed and using sheer curtains or blinds to maintain a bright, airy atmosphere. Introduce organic textures like woven baskets or natural stone accents on the vanity. A touch of greenery, like a small potted fern, can complete the tranquil ambiance.

Beyond the Butterfly: Further Nature-Inspired Details

The shower curtain butterfly is just one starting point. Consider extending the nature theme throughout the bathroom. Wooden shelves or a stone-patterned backsplash could complement the design. Even a small succulent or a few sprigs of eucalyptus in a glass vase can transform the space. Remember that the key is consistency – a subtle theme throughout rather than a chaotic mix of disparate elements. Every detail should work together to create a cohesive and calming atmosphere.
